Management Commentary

During the public earnings call held after the the previous quarter results were published, ASNS leadership focused primarily on operational priorities and recent strategic investments rather than detailed financial performance metrics, given the lack of published revenue data. Management noted that the quarter included significant investments in next-generation product R&D and expansion of the firm’s sales and customer support teams across key North American and European markets, investments that they noted may have contributed to the net loss reflected in the reported EPS figure. Leadership also addressed questions about ongoing cost optimization efforts, stating that the firm is currently evaluating a range of operational adjustments to improve long-term operating efficiency, without disclosing specific cost-cutting targets or timelines for implementation. All commentary shared during the call aligned with standard public disclosure protocols, with no unsubstantiated claims about guaranteed future performance. Forward Guidance

Actelis Networks Inc. did not provide formal quantitative forward guidance for upcoming operating periods alongside its the previous quarter earnings release. Management did offer high-level qualitative commentary on potential market opportunities, noting that ongoing public sector broadband infrastructure funding programs in multiple global markets could create incremental demand for the firm’s specialized networking solutions in the medium to long term. They also cautioned that these opportunities are subject to competitive bidding processes, regulatory approval timelines, and government budget allocation decisions that are outside of the firm’s direct control, so there is no certainty that these potential tailwinds will translate to measurable revenue growth. Leadership also noted that near-term operational expenses may remain elevated as the firm continues to invest in R&D and market expansion efforts, which could put continued pressure on profitability in upcoming operating periods. Market Reaction

In the trading sessions immediately following the release of ASNS the previous quarter earnings, shares of Actelis Networks traded with higher than average volume, as investors and analysts digested the reported EPS figure and the lack of accompanying revenue data. Analyst notes published in the days after the release have been mixed, with many research teams indicating that they are delaying updates to their financial models until the firm provides additional clarity on top-line performance in future disclosures. Some analysts have highlighted the firm’s targeted focus on underserved connectivity markets as a potential long-term competitive advantage, while others have raised questions about the firm’s current cash burn rate and the timeline for reaching operational profitability. Broader volatility in the semiconductor and networking hardware sector in recent weeks may also have contributed to share price movements following the earnings release, per aggregated market data.
